What Physiotherapy Can Help With:

With Our physiotherapists manage a wide range of injuries and persistent aches. We can help with:
 

Back and neck problems:
 including acute wry neck, chronic low back pain, disc and facet joint issues.
 

Headaches and jaw disorders:
 such as tension‑type headaches, migraines and temporomandibular joint dysfunction.
 

Upper and lower limb injuries:
 shoulder impingement, rotator cuff tears, elbow tendinopathy, knee pain, hip labral tears, ankle sprains and plantar fasciitis.
 

Sports and overuse injuries:
 sprains, strains, shin splints and overuse syndromes commonly seen in runners and athletes.


Post‑operative rehabilitation
 tailored programs to rebuild strength and mobility after orthopaedic surgery.
 

Balance issues and vertigo:
 management of benign paroxysmal positional vertigo (BPPV) and fall‑risk screening.

Your Physiotherapy Journey

Your first session (up to 45 minutes) begins with a detailed discussion of your history and goals. We perform movement assessments and specific orthopaedic tests to pinpoint the source of your symptoms.
Treatment may include soft tissue techniques, joint mobilisation, cupping or dry needling to ease discomfort and improve mobility.
We’ll then prescribe a personalised home exercise program using our online app, so you can continue making progress between visits.
 
Follow‑Up Care Subsequent appointments (30–60 minutes) allow us to monitor your progress and modify your exercises as you get stronger or your symptoms change.
We also discuss activity modification, ergonomics and lifestyle factors to promote long‑term recovery and prevent recurrence.

Sports & Performance Services

Running and Movement Analysis
 
If you’re a runner dealing with persistent niggles or wanting to improve technique, our two‑part running assessment offers comprehensive insight. The initial session evaluates your strength, range of motion and gait using VALD equipment and treadmill analysis; the follow‑up appointment delivers a detailed rehabilitation or prehabilitation plan and hands‑on treatment to address any weaknesses or imbalances.
 
We also offer return‑to‑sport testing using VALD ForceDecks and Dynamo to objectively measure strength, power and movement symmetry and ensure you’re ready to return to training or competition.
 
Athlete Tune‑Up
 
For athletes who want to stay at their best, the Athlete Tune‑Up provides an extended treatment session using deep tissue massage, trigger point therapy, myofascial cupping, dry needling and joint mobilisation to target tight spots and prevent injuries.
 
Whether you’re preparing for a marathon or managing minor niggles from CrossFit or football, a tune‑up helps keep your body in peak condition.

Frequently Asked Questions – Physio Cumberland Park

1. Do I need a referral to see a physio?

No referral is required. You can book directly with our physio team. Private health rebates may apply depending on your cover.


2. What conditions do your physios treat?

We treat are wide range of conditions, including, but not limited to: back pain, neck pain, sports injuries, shoulder and knee pain, joint stiffness, concussion, headaches and post-surgical rehabilitation.


3. Do you offer hands-on physiotherapy?

Yes. Hands-on treatment is a key part of our approach. We use manual therapy, massage, joint mobilisation and dry needling where appropriate.


4. How many sessions will I need?

This depends on your injury and goals. After your first appointment, we provide a clear treatment plan so you know what to expect.


5. Can you help with sports injuries?

Absolutely. We work with athletes of all levels, helping manage pain, improve performance and guide a safe return to sport.
